## 摘要
Genetic selection has effectively increased milk, fat, and protein yields in dairy cattle populations. This study aimed to identify genomic regions and candidate genes associated with milk composition traits in Brazilian Holstein cattle using single-step genome-wide association studies (ssGWAS), functional genomic enrichment, and gene network analyses. Phenotypic data for fat and protein yield and percentage from 2339 cows genotyped with a 100K SNP chip were analyzed. Twenty-nine candidate genes were identified, including CPSF1, DGAT1, and SLC52A2 which were associated with all four traits. GHR and NNT were related to fat and protein percentages. Protein yield and percentage shared HSTN, CSN1S1, and CSN2, while SLC15A5 and RERG were linked with fat yield and percentage. Functional genomic analyses indicate that these genes are mainly involved in lipid and energy metabolism and protein synthesis and secretion. Identifying such genes and pathways can support the genetic improvement of Holstein cattle under tropical and subtropical conditions.
